    The Indian Financial System Code, popularly known as IFSC, is an 11-digit alphanumeric code that the RBI assigns to every bank branch participating in online interbank settlement. Without this code, an electronic transfer simply cannot reach its destination branch.

    The IFSC for Bombay Mercantile Cooperative Bank Ltd – PANVEL is BMCB0000026. The first four letters BMCB are the bank's identifier, the fifth digit is reserved as 0, and the trailing six characters 000026 map to this branch in NAVI MUMBAI, MAHARASHTRA.

    The role of IFSC in India's payments network

    India's electronic payment infrastructure — NEFT, RTGS, IMPS, UPI and the National Automated Clearing House (NACH) — is built on a single principle: every participating bank branch must be uniquely identifiable by an alphanumeric code. The Reserve Bank of India introduced the IFSC system to fulfil this requirement, and that is how Bombay Mercantile Cooperative Bank Ltd's PANVEL branch came to be assigned the code BMCB0000026.

    Whether you are receiving a salary on the first of the month, paying a vendor invoice, settling an EMI, or accepting a refund from an e-commerce platform, the IFSC is the silent piece of metadata that tells the network where your account lives. Without IFSC BMCB0000026, money simply cannot be routed to the PANVEL branch electronically.

    RTGS transfers via IFSC BMCB0000026

    RTGS (Real-Time Gross Settlement) is the fastest high-value transfer mechanism in India. It is meant for transfers of ₹2 lakh and above and settles each transaction individually and instantly. To remit through RTGS to Bombay Mercantile Cooperative Bank Ltd – PANVEL, ensure your bank's portal accepts IFSC BMCB0000026 while registering the beneficiary. RTGS is also available 24x7.

    IMPS to Bombay Mercantile Cooperative Bank Ltd PANVEL (IFSC BMCB0000026)

    IMPS (Immediate Payment Service) offers instant, 24x7 fund transfers up to ₹5 lakh per transaction. Provide the beneficiary's account number along with IFSC BMCB0000026 in your mobile or internet banking app, and the money is credited to the PANVEL branch account within seconds.

    How UPI relates to the IFSC code

    UPI lets you pay using a short Virtual Payment Address instead of typing the IFSC every time, but behind the scenes every UPI mandate is mapped to an account number plus an IFSC. For accounts at Bombay Mercantile Cooperative Bank Ltd's PANVEL branch, the IFSC BMCB0000026 is what the National Payments Corporation of India (NPCI) uses to route the credit when you tap Pay on a UPI app.

    That is why, even in the UPI era, it is still worth knowing the IFSC of your home branch — for failed UPI mandates, e-mandate set-ups, third-party platform onboarding and salary or refund credits.

    Common mistakes to avoid when using IFSC BMCB0000026

    An incorrect IFSC almost always results in a failed transfer or, worse, a credit to the wrong branch. Before you click Confirm on a transfer to Bombay Mercantile Cooperative Bank Ltd – PANVEL, double-check for these issues:

    • Confusing 0 with O. The fifth character of every IFSC is the digit 0, not the letter O. Read carefully.
    • Spaces or hyphens. Do not put spaces in the IFSC. It is exactly 11 characters: BMCB0000026.
    • Wrong branch. A bank can have dozens of branches in the same city. Make sure you are using the IFSC for the actual branch where the beneficiary holds the account, not just any nearby branch.
    • Old IFSC after a merger. If two banks have merged, the IFSC may have been reissued. Always verify with a recent passbook or cheque leaf.
    • Copy-paste from chat. Auto-correct on phones can silently change letters in IFSC codes. Type carefully or copy from a trusted source like the cheque book.
